Most people think finding a research study is mainly a matching problem. They search by condition, age, location, and payment, then look for a study that seems to fit. Those details matter, but they are not the whole problem. For many patients, the harder issue is timing. A study can look perfect and still be unavailable because it has not opened yet, has already filled, or has moved into follow-up without accepting new participants.
